Cloves: Health Benefits and Traditional Uses in India

Cloves have been an essential part of Indian kitchens and traditional wellness practices for centuries. Known for their rich aroma and warm flavor, cloves are valued not only as a spice but also for their traditional role in supporting overall well-being. They are commonly used in Indian cooking, herbal preparations, and home remedies, making them one of the most versatile spices in everyday life.

What Are Cloves?

Cloves are the dried flower buds of the clove tree. They are harvested before blooming and carefully dried to preserve their distinctive aroma and natural properties. Their strong flavor makes them a popular ingredient in spice blends, curries, rice dishes, desserts, and herbal beverages.

Traditional Health Benefits of Cloves

In Ayurveda and traditional Indian practices, cloves have long been appreciated for their natural wellness-supporting properties. They are traditionally used to:

  • Support digestive comfort after meals.
  • Promote oral hygiene and fresh breath.
  • Provide a warming effect during colder seasons.
  • Support overall wellness as part of a balanced lifestyle.
  • Add natural antioxidant-rich spices to daily meals.

These traditional uses have contributed to the lasting popularity of cloves across generations.

Traditional Uses of Cloves in India

Cloves are widely used throughout India in various ways, including:

  • Flavoring biryanis, curries, pulao, and masala blends.
  • Preparing herbal teas and spice-infused beverages.
  • Enhancing sweets and festive recipes.
  • Adding aroma to traditional spice mixes.
  • Including them in Ayurvedic herbal preparations.

Their versatility makes cloves a staple ingredient in many Indian households.

Choosing High-Quality Cloves

Selecting premium-quality cloves ensures better aroma, freshness, and flavor. Look for cloves that are:

  • Naturally dark brown with a rich fragrance.
  • Whole and unbroken.
  • Hygienically processed and packed.
  • Stored in airtight packaging to maintain freshness.

Proper storage in a cool, dry place helps preserve their natural quality for a longer time.
